Beverly J Bohanan of St. Charles, MO passed away peacefully in her sleep January 23, 2026, at the age of 88. She was born to loving parents Audra and Norval Brown of Fredricktown, MO on December 27, 1937. Beverly earned her nursing degree at Missouri Baptist Hospital in St. Louis and accepted employment at MBH thereafter. Beverly married the uniquely wonderful Earl L Bohanan in St. Louis in 1959 and was happily married for 57 years until Earl’s death in 2016.
Beverly was a devoted and selfless mother to her five children: James Scott Bohanan, David Liston (Lauren) Bohanan, Ellen Odell (Chad) Semans, Barret Clayton (Shannon) Bohanan, and Anne Marie (Dan) Carroll. She was entirely delighted to spend time with her grandchildren and great-grandchildren: Joel (Stacey) Taylor, Ahren Bohanan, Benjamin Bohanan, James Carroll, Edward Carroll, Sylvia Carroll, Clayton Semans, Liston Semans, Colton Taylor, and Addyson Taylor.
Beverly was a follower of Jesus, a nurturer, an animal lover, and a friend to all. A kinder person was never known. She was dearly loved and will be deeply missed by all who had the great fortune of knowing her.
In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to Blood Cancer United or the Five Acres Animal Shelter of St. Charles, MO.
